Obituary

Laurence was born on the 15th July 1921 in Tullow Co Carlow to parents Michael & Annamarie Keogh. He was the 2nd oldest of 6 children. The family lived between Ireland & Germany eventually settling back in Dublin. Laurence married the love of his life Ann (Nancy) Cullen from Lackagh Monasterevin Co Kildare in April 1953. They set up home in Walkinstown. Dublin 12 and went on to have 5 children 14 grandchildren and 14 great grandchildren. This was a loving and welcoming home to family and friends through the years. Laurence loved gardening and kept an amazing one growing all his own vegetables & fruits. He continued gardening into his 80’s and only gave up when Nancy passed away in March 2008. Laurence reached his 100th Birthday on the 15th July 2021 celebrated at home with his family. Laurence passed away at home on the 22nd August 2021. In memory of a loving Husband, Father,Grandad & Great Grandad on his 1st Anniversary away from home. Forever loved and never forgotten.
